Ios 正在将图像上载到WCF json服务
我在Ios 正在将图像上载到WCF json服务,ios,afnetworking,Ios,Afnetworking,我在wcfjson服务中有一个函数,需要两个参数来上传图像: Public Function UploadDamageImage(ByVal UploadDamageImageRequest As UploadDamageImageRequest) As UploadDamageImageResponse 如何将图像作为参数以字节形式发送到此函数 我正在使用AFHTTPRequestOperationManager将UIImage作为字节发送给函数,您可以先将UIImage转换为NSData对
wcf
json服务中有一个函数,需要两个参数来上传图像:
Public Function UploadDamageImage(ByVal UploadDamageImageRequest As UploadDamageImageRequest) As UploadDamageImageResponse
如何将图像作为参数以字节形式发送到此函数
我正在使用AFHTTPRequestOperationManager将UIImage作为字节发送给函数,您可以先将UIImage转换为NSData对象,然后从中获取字节数组
UIImage *image = // your image...
NSData *imgData = UIImagePNGRepresentation(image);
NSString *byteArr = [data base64Encoding];
对于第二行代码,说明如下:
…您可以使用UIImagePNGRepresentation和UIImageJPEGRepresentation函数获取包含图像数据的PNG或JPEG表示形式的NSData对象
参数:Public FileContent As Byte()Public FileName As StringError:Error Domain=AFNetworkingErrorDomain Code=-1011“请求失败:错误请求(400)”UserInfo=0x7fe31b01a900{AFNetworkingOperationFailingURLResponseErrorKey=